## Runbook: Dependency pinning on Larkbridge

Future maintainers, a quick word: we pin everything in Larkbridge — direct deps, transitive deps, even the build toolchain. Yes, it's tedious. No, don't loosen it. Every unpinned range we've allowed has eventually bitten us during a Friday deploy, and the Oakhollow incident is the canonical example. The pin-check job runs on every merge and blocks anything floating. If you need to bump a pin, do it in its own PR. The pinning job reads the settings shown below.

config for yahof-tajop:
zorath:
  pin: 7493
  metrics_host: metrics.zorath.tolvaqsys.internal
  tenant: praiel
  seal: seal_fd9cd4f1

**Onboarding: Dark mode in the Lanternly admin dashboard**

The dashboard resolves themes through the Lanternly token service; plugins should read color tokens rather than hard-coding values, so dark mode works without extra effort. Test both themes in the plugin sandbox before submitting. To unlock the sandbox's theming preview environment, which is sealed by default for external authors, you'll need the recovery passphrase provided below.

recovery phrase for fajeg-kawep: druix-gorius-briax-ulaeth-fraox-lammir-pelox-jormir-pelwyn-julir

## Releases — ScanBridge Integration

Support team notes. Releases ship monthly from the Ferndale build server. Each build bundles the scanner firmware shim and the POS adapter for Tillstone terminals. Verify the release by checking the printed checksum against the manifest in the release notes; mismatches mean a corrupted download, not a compatibility issue. Do not hand customers unsigned builds under any circumstances. Every distributable archive must be verified against the current release key, which is shown below.

release key, bajof-tadug: bky4_GCYF

Step 6 — Tuning export memory (Ferrowsheet plugins). Plugin authors: the spreadsheet exporter now streams rows instead of buffering whole workbooks, which caps memory at roughly the size of one sheet chunk. Set `EXPORT_CHUNK_ROWS` conservatively; large values reintroduce the old memory spikes. The streaming writer uploads chunks to the artifact store, and for that it requires the following line in the env file.

secret setting of kagep-kajep: ARCHIVE_KEY3=481